A massive fire at a central Pennsylvania warehouse has been ruled accidental.
The fire at the former Lear Corp. building broke out May 2 in Carlisle, Cumberland County. More than 100 firefighters from several counties were called in to battle the blaze.
A state police fire marshal said the fire was an accident. No injuries were reported.
Carlisle Events has owned the property since 2010 and planned to redevelop it. The company said the fire was caused by work being done at the site by a contractor.
